Detailed Definition

A Large Language Model (LLM) is an AI neural network trained on extensive volumes of written materials to understand, generate, translate, and synthesize text responses.

Why It Matters

LLMs power modern productivity. They act as automated writing assistants, code debuggers, semantic search analyzers, and virtual agents.
